Multi Mill Market - Global Forecast 2026-2032

The Multi Mill Market size was estimated at USD 1.30 billion in 2025 and expected to reach USD 1.42 billion in 2026, at a CAGR of 9.36% to reach USD 2.44 billion by 2032.

Unveiling the Critical Role of Multimill Technologies in Accelerating Manufacturing Productivity and Operational Excellence Across Diverse Industries

The evolution of precision machining technologies has vaulted multimill systems into a central role within modern manufacturing landscapes, serving as the nexus between high-volume throughput requirements and stringent product quality imperatives. Over the past decade, these advanced milling configurations have transitioned from niche applications to foundational assets in automotive assembly lines, aerospace component fabrication, medical device prototyping, and beyond. As organizations strive to optimize yield, reduce cycle times, and maintain rigorous tolerances, multimill platforms deliver a confluence of versatility and stability that supports increasingly complex part geometries and high-mix production scenarios.

Furthermore, the intensifying convergence of digital controls, robotics integration, and Internet of Things connectivity underscores how multimill machinery is not merely a static workhorse but a dynamic, smart manufacturing node. The integration of automated tool changers, multisided machining heads, and real-time process monitoring augments throughput capabilities while minimizing manual intervention and error potential. Assessing the Far Reaching Consequences of Recent United States Tariff Policies on Multimill Production Costs, Supply Chains, and Global Sourcing Strategies

Recent amendments to United States trade policy have introduced layer upon layer of tariff considerations that exert palpable effects on the multimill production ecosystem. Most notably, the extension of Section 301 tariffs on specialized machine tool imports has driven up landed costs for key mechanical components, prompting end users to reevaluate sourcing strategies and inventory buffers. At the same time, Section 232 levies on certain steel and aluminum inputs have exacerbated raw material cost volatility, forcing original equipment manufacturers to reprice their offerings or absorb margin compression.

Consequently, supply chain stakeholders are increasingly exploring nearshore alternatives and forging strategic partnerships with domestic suppliers to mitigate duty exposure. Simultaneously, some narrow segment OEMs have elected to shift manufacturing footprints to free trade zones and bonded warehouses, leveraging deferment benefits while maintaining lead-time sensitivity. These cumulative tariff impositions are also catalyzing a resurgence in vertical integration initiatives, as companies seek to internalize critical modules and reduce exposure to imported subassemblies. Revealing Essential Market Segmentation Perspectives That Illuminate End Users, Types, Materials, Technologies, and Distribution Pathways for Informed Decision Making

The multimill market’s intricate landscape is best understood through a mosaic of segmentation lenses that collectively guide decision-makers toward targeted investment and deployment strategies. When examined by end user, the demand narrative oscillates between aerospace programs focusing on both commercial airframe production and defense components, automotive initiatives spanning aftermarket customization through OEM line integration, educational institution labs facilitating hands-on training, heavy industrial equipment workshops requiring sustained throughput, and medical device manufacturing where compliance and traceability are paramount.

A further dimension unfolds when parsing by system type, contrasting horizontal multimill architectures that utilize pallet changers for rapid workpiece exchange or rotary tables for multiple-axis positioning against vertical configurations that may feature either fixed or movable column designs tailored to footprint constraints and rigidity demands. Material considerations also steer platform selection, with composite machining demanding specialized tooling and thermal management, metal removal necessitating heavy-duty spindles and chip evacuation, and plastic fabrication benefiting from high-speed spindles and vacuum fixtures. Overlaying these variables is the technology axis of CNC-driven automatons versus manually operated systems, each offering a balance of precision, operator involvement, and capital intensity.

Finally, distribution channels ranging from direct sales partnerships fostering customized integration through authorized distributors providing aftermarket support and digital storefronts enabling rapid procurement have become critical vectors for market entry and customer engagement. Providing Comprehensive Regional Perspectives Highlighting the Unique Growth Drivers, Challenges, and Opportunities Across Americas, EMEA, and Asia Pacific Markets

Regional nuances underscore how growth trajectories diverge based on local manufacturing ecosystems, regulatory landscapes, and end-market maturity. In the Americas, investment in reshoring and digital factory initiatives is fostering adoption of advanced multimill installations across automotive OEMs and aerospace subcontractors, with Mexico emerging as a strategic hub for lower-cost, nearshore production that balances labor arbitrage with proximity to prime markets. Across the Europe, Middle East & Africa corridor, the push toward Industry 4.0 standardization and sustainability mandates is catalyzing retrofits of existing machining fleets and uptake of energy-efficient models, particularly in Germany’s precision engineering clusters and the Middle East’s burgeoning defense manufacturing corridors.

Meanwhile, the Asia-Pacific region remains a powerhouse of volume demand, driven by China’s expansive infrastructure and consumer electronics production, India’s accelerating industrial modernization programs, and Southeast Asia’s proliferation of emerging automotive assembly nodes. In each geography, channels for financing, technical training, and aftercare are being tailored to local market norms, and government-led incentives for automation and skills development are shaping adoption rates.
